The Birth of the Alphanumeric Gatekeeper
Early serial keys relied on offline mathematical validation. Software installers embedded specific cryptographic algorithms. When a user typed in a key, the installer ran the string through a local mathematical formula. If the characters satisfied the equation (such as a checksum or a specific polynomial requirement), the software unlocked.

The fundamental flaw of the offline serial key was its vulnerability to duplication. A single valid key printed on a retail sticker could be uploaded to early internet forums or sites like Seriall.com. Thousands of users could input the exact same key simultaneously, and the offline software had no way to flag the abuse. The Pivot to Online Activation and DRM
